It was a fairly realistic show (for the period) about a … WebGunsmoke (1955–1975) The longest-running TV Western ever, Gunsmoke, originally aired for a 20 year period—from 1955 to 1975. The show inspired a series of novels and gave us the expression, "Get the hell out of Dodge." Over its 20 seasons, 635 episodes aired. The first six seasons were a half-hour long and in black-and-white.

R.C.M.P. was a Canadian television drama series about the Royal Canadian Mounted Police. The series ran a single season, consisting of 39 weekly half-hour episodes that aired from 28 October 1959 to 19 October 1960 on CBC. See more The series starred French-Canadian actor Gilles Pelletier as Corporal Jacques Gagnier, who was in charge of the rural northern Shamattaw station.
